3. Turn off unnecessary services
Still in the msconfig window, open the services tab. This is a service that automatically run at Windows startup. There are some services that are not necessary and should be turned off, namely:
* Automatic Live Update Scheduler. This service if you do not want to automatically update the windows, or your computer is not connected to the Internet at all.
* Error Reporting Service. If you never see the window contents "error occurred ...." continue to have the option do not send or send. That is the order of this service. We usually do not choose send, so this service should be disabled.
* Live Update, the same as the Automatic Live Update Scheduler.
* Automatic Updates, the same as the Automatic Live Update Scheduler.
* Remote Desktop Help Manager. Used to help you if you difficulties or errors in the windows, you can ask your friends to access the computer From your remote (internet). If you never use, this service is off.
* Remote Registry. To access the registry (the file settings windows) from remote. Should be turned off.
* Uninterruptible Power Supply (UPS). This is only used if your computer use UPS, which is a useful tool to save electricity when power off. Disable this service if you do not use UPS.
* Event log Log.Windows record of what is going on in the windows. If you did not even use the log (in the Control Panel -> Administrative Tools), the service this can be turned off.
* Windows Audio. May be turned off if your computer without a sound card.
4. Minimize the visual effect
Open the Start Menu -> Control Panel -> System Properties. Go to the Advanced tab. Click on the Performance settings. In the Visual effects tab select Adjust for Best Performance. Then check Use the options on the visual styles for windows and buttons that display the windows you are such as Windows XP.

6. Scan and defragmen regularly
Scan (once a week) and defragmen (once) your hard drive regularly. Open windows explorer, right click on your hard drive, select Properties. Open the tools tab. Select the error checking for running scan disk, defragmentation, and select-men to defragmen hardisk.
